The neighbourhood NDSM terrein is a former shipyard turned cultural hotspot, with street art, restaurants and a lively waterfront. It's a young area: most residents are between 25 and 45, and households are predominantly single-person. There are no reviews from residents in the data, but the vibe is creative and dynamic. The neighbourhood has a very high density of addresses, making it strongly urban.

The asking price of €527,500 is exactly the median price for apartments in NDSM terrein, so it's in line with the market. The average price per square metre in the neighbourhood is €7,969, and this home has 68 m², which works out to about €7,757/m², slightly below average. Given that 94.5% of homes in the area have an A+ energy label (this one is A++), it's a well-insulated property.
The energy label is A++, the highest possible rating. This means the home is extremely energy-efficient, with very low heating and electricity costs. In the neighbourhood, 94.5% of homes have an A+ label, so this is even better than most. You can expect a warm home with minimal energy bills.
The nearest train station is 6.7 km away, so it's not within walking distance. However, the area is well-connected by other public transport, including ferries across the IJ to Amsterdam Centraal. The neighbourhood's high density means buses and trams are frequent.
